Purportedly it was the longest continuous Q thread on the internet.

People will believe some crazy shite and by that, I mean most people when it is something they want to be true. Q made it about light and dark, good and evil and everyone wants to be the good guys. When Q made Hillary out to be someone eating babies (or sucking adrenochrome etc) it was something they so wanted to be true. With that truth everything to combat it becomes righteous.

Q told people you are special, you are enlightened, you have an important job in the coming storm which appeals to a helluva lot of people.

Do you want to play a game? Hells yeah everyone loves a game and being intellectually challenged to decipher the Nostradamus type clues. Want me to tell you all liberals are child trafficking pedophiles so you can think of them as sub-human. Yes, please make my hatred warranted and any actions I take justified.

There are people still hanging onto the sunk cost. There are people that in all seriousness will tell you Biden is not the president and the military is running the country today. Some others feel completely duped and acknowledge it and some others argue even if it was a LARP it was to open our eyes and teach us to do our own research.

I find it all fascinating but acknowledge that most anyone is capable of going down the rabbit hole if the promised revelation is a reality they desperately seek.

It was clearly devised by a post PhD level psychologist or MD level psychiatrist. Most elements were old school scam chain letter stuff going back decades. The only really new twist was the "put in the work" and "connect the dots" research they conned people into doing. It increased the sunk cost theory exponentially. Once people invested time, they were hooked. And the model exploded.
